Application

4-VAn undergoes graft copolymerization with poly(tetrafluoroethylene) (PTFE) and Si surface, followed by oxidative copolymerization with aniline. Thus, it renders PTFE and Si surface conductive. 4-VAn is coupled with hydrogen terminated Si surfaces for electroless metal and synthetic metal deposition. Palladium(II) schiff base complexes derived from Allylamine and vinylaniline has been reported. It also acts as a second surfactant for coating nanomagnetic particles. It is used in functionalization of single-walled carbon nanotube through solvent free functionalization.

General description

4-Vinylaniline (4-VAn) is a primary amine surfactant.

assay97%
bp213-214 °C (lit.)
density1.017 g/mL at 25 °C (lit.)
InChI keyLBSXSAXOLABXMF-UHFFFAOYSA-N
InChI1S/C8H9N/c1-2-7-3-5-8(9)6-4-7/h2-6H,1,9H2
Quality Level100
refractive indexn20/D 1.626 (lit.)
SMILES stringNc1ccc(C=C)cc1
storage temp.2-8°C
Cas Number1520-21-4
